WebMar 14, 2024 · Portchester is, of course, famous for its castle. It began when the Romans built a fort in the late 3rd century (the exact date is not known). At that time fierce Saxons from Germany were attacking Eastern and Southern England and the Romans built a chain of coastal forts to stop them.
